Not a promise. A property of how it's built.
Every entry is encrypted before it leaves your device, with a key generated on your phone that never reaches our servers.
Row names are cryptographic hashes, so the database can't reveal which days you've written about — let alone what you wrote.
There is no advertising SDK, no analytics SDK and no third-party tracker in this app. Nothing is sold, shared or rented. Ever.
Stored in Toronto, outside US jurisdiction, and encrypted the whole time it's there.
One tap in settings removes your account and everything attached to it. No grace period, no "contact support", no soft delete.
